Core Components of a Robust TSA

To really grasp what TSA entails, let's look at its core components. These elements work together to create a robust security posture, ensuring that digital assets are protected from various threats. First up, we have authentication. This is the process of verifying the identity of a user or device. It involves confirming that the person or device is who they claim to be. This could be done through passwords, multi-factor authentication (MFA), or biometric methods. Another important component is authorization. Once a user has been authenticated, authorization determines what resources they are allowed to access. Access controls play a vital role here, dictating what users can do within a system. We also have encryption. Encryption involves converting data into a coded format, making it unreadable to unauthorized individuals. Encryption protects sensitive data during transit and storage. Regular security audits are another key aspect. These audits help organizations assess their security posture and identify vulnerabilities. The audits should be performed regularly. Moreover, these audits are performed to ensure compliance with relevant regulations and industry best practices. Last but not least, incident response. A well-defined incident response plan is critical for dealing with security breaches. This plan outlines the steps to be taken in the event of a security incident, including containment, eradication, and recovery. In essence, these components, working in tandem, form the backbone of a successful TSA implementation.

Key Technologies Shaping the Web

The Web is powered by a set of key technologies that work together to create a seamless user experience. Understanding these technologies is crucial for anyone looking to navigate and contribute to the Web. HTML (HyperText Markup Language) is the foundation of the Web. It provides the structure and content of web pages, defining elements like headings, paragraphs, and images. CSS (Cascading Style Sheets) controls the presentation of web pages. It dictates the appearance of elements, including colors, fonts, and layouts. The dynamic nature of the Web is enabled by JavaScript. It allows for interactive and dynamic content, enabling animations, user interactions, and complex web applications. Web servers and browsers are essential. Web servers store and serve web content, while browsers interpret and render the code, displaying web pages. These technologies are constantly evolving. Newer technologies are emerging, such as WebAssembly and progressive web apps, which enhance the functionality, performance, and user experience. Understanding these key technologies empowers you to engage with the Web effectively. They allow you to create and interact with the digital world. These core technologies, combined with the continuous innovation of the Web, create the vibrant digital landscape that we use every day.

Strategies for Effective Digital Engagement

To be successful in Digital Engagement, it's essential to implement a set of strategies tailored to your target audience and objectives. Start by knowing your audience. Understand their needs, preferences, and behaviors, as this knowledge will guide your content creation and channel selection. Create compelling content that provides value to your audience. This could include informative articles, engaging videos, interactive quizzes, or behind-the-scenes glimpses. Consistency is key. Establish a regular posting schedule and maintain an active presence on your chosen platforms. Engaging with your audience is essential. Respond to comments, answer questions, and participate in discussions to foster a sense of community. Measure your performance using analytics. Track key metrics such as website traffic, engagement rates, and conversion rates to gauge the effectiveness of your efforts. Adapt your strategy based on the data. Optimize your approach continuously to refine your strategies. Use analytics to understand what is working. Consider running contests and giveaways. These can boost engagement and build excitement around your brand. Utilize user-generated content, encouraging your audience to share their experiences. Lastly, partnerships and collaborations with influencers or other brands can expand your reach and credibility. Successful Digital Engagement requires a strategic and multifaceted approach. It is all about building strong connections with your audience, fostering a sense of community, and achieving your goals.
